Oral wellness is an essential part of people's general health and wellness. States are required to give dental advantages to children covered by Medicaid and the Children's Health Insurance policy Program (CHIP), but mentions select whether to provide dental benefits for adults.

Dental testing might be component of a physical exam, it does not replace for a dental exam executed by a dental expert. A recommendation to a dental professional is needed for every single child in conformity with the periodicity timetable established by a state. Oral solutions for children should minimally consist of: Relief of discomfort and infectionsRestoration of teethMaintenance of oral healthThe EPSDT advantage requires that all services have to be supplied if identified medically necessary.


If a problem requiring treatment is uncovered throughout a screening, the state must offer the required services to deal with that condition, whether or not such services are included in a state's Medicaid plan. Each state is called for to create a dental periodicity timetable in appointment with acknowledged dental organizations associated with kid healthcare.

States are also needed to upload a listing of all taking part Medicaid and CHIP oral suppliers and advantage bundles on . States have flexibility to establish what oral advantages are offered to adult Medicaid enrollees. While the majority of states provide a minimum of emergency situation oral solutions for adults, much less than half of the states presently provide extensive dental care.




The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Provider (CMS) is dedicated to improving accessibility to dental and oral health and wellness services for recipients signed up in Medicaid and CHIP. In 2010, CMS developed an Oral Health Effort (OHI) to enhance kids's access to appropriate preventive dental care by dealing with states, federal partners, the dental company neighborhood, and advocates.


In 2023, CMS assembled a specialist workgroup to give input on tactical top priorities for the next stage of the OHI. The workgroup recommended that CMS expand the OHI to work on oral wellness gain access to, quality, and results across the life-span, with an emphasis on: raising an emphasis on preventive, minimally invasive, and timely care; improving managed treatment plan involvement and liability; andenhancing capacity for quality measurement and data analytics.
